When IF goes wrong!!! 😳😱😱😱
So yesterday I decided to go back to my 16:8 (no big deal right? 🤷🏾‍♀️I told myself: “you’ve done it before girl! You got this! Summer body loading... etc” 💁🏾‍♀️). Then...plot twist 😂🙌🏾:
For breakfast I decided to have my lunch - worst mistake ever!
Side note: I’m starting to realize that my worst days normally start with having lunch for breakfast for supper for breakfast 🤔 *light bulb moment* 😱.
Anyway! 😪 here I am, at work, with no lunch (because I figured the breakfast I had at 7am would keep me for the entire day). Boy! Was I wrong! 🤭 at 12pm, I Decided to buy some Sprite Zero because I was literally starving 😥 and My logic was that I should have something with 0 calories so that I don’t take away from my day” (now that I think about it; I’m not sure if Sprite Zero was a good choice 🤯). So, this is where it gets interesting: after work I have class from 5pm to 9pm 😐 Yep! You guessed it. I was STARVING and ready to kill someone. All I could think about as we were going through Economical theories and models was the stew I left at home - I.HEARD.NOTHING!!!😪. At 8pm, I walked out and drove sooo fast to get home. While frantically looking for my gate remote I found some sweets in my glove compartment and I gobbled them up there and then (the gremline had awoken 👹). I got into the house, heated by big bowl of chicken stew and rice, had a slab of cheese in between and gobbled up some more sweets 🍬. By the end of the night, I had consumed over 2000 calories (including my breakfast)! Needless to say, after indulging I felt sooo horrible and disappointed in myself. But unlike other times I’ve binged, I immediately set out to see what I should tweak and correct, because clearly my day went horribly wrong 😳

So now I’m trying to figure out what I did wrong. Was it the meal I had? Or the fact that I had it early? 🤷🏾‍♀️ how do you people spread out your meals when you do IF (in particular OMAD or 16:8: or the 24 hour one. What time is best to start or finish?

Yeah, I agree with Les... It's easier to skip a breakfast & have lunch around 1 - 2. Because from dinner time, up until 1 pm, should be +/- 16 hours. Which includes your sleep. I do OMAD. No b/fast, no lunch, only dinner on weekdays, but I work from 8 am - 5 pm.

I guess it depends on the person. I've always found that as soon as I eat breakfast my hunger is activated and I feel the need to eat frequently. If I don't eat breakfast I can usually easily get to 4pm+ without really thinking of food. I much prefer later meals. Dinner is and has always been my most important meal. My day is not complete without it 😂😂😂

There's an app you can download - body fast.. It has different types of fasts that you can use. I started a few months ago with 14:10 which is for beginners (ate at 10am stopped at 8pm). Now I eat from 1pm to 8pm (17:7), my body just adjusted.. Maybe start slow and work your way up..
